D365 F&O: dual write error
Hi all,
I hope this is the right place where to ask my question.
We have set up a dual write solution between D365 F&O and CRM Sales.
In D365 we have an error when we create a new contact, it seems that the dual write is not correctly sincronizing for first the global addressbook table.
How can we setup the dual write assigning priorities or syncronization sequences?

Try to fix by this:
- Verify Party/GAB Dual Write Maps
- Go to Dual Write > Table Maps in F&O.
- Check that the Party, Global Address Book, and Contact V2 maps are enabled and running.
- Enable Debug Mode
- In the DualWriteProjectConfiguration table, set IsDebugMode = true.
- This provides verbose logging so you can see whether the Party record is failing before the Contact.
- Check Prerequisites
- Ensure both F&O and Dataverse environments are on supported versions.
- Confirm that Party ID values are consistent between systems. Mismatched IDs cause sync errors.
- Validate that required fields (like Location ID or Address) are populated correctly.
- Resync Party Records
- If Party records are missing or corrupted, manually resync them from F&O to Dataverse.
- Use the Initial Sync option on the Party/GAB maps before testing Contact creation again.
